DOYLESTOWN BOROUGH, PA — The Doylestown Historical Society invites the public to "step into the heart of Doylestown and immerse yourself in vibrant community spirit" during the society's fall sidewalk sale on Saturday, September 28 from 9 a.m. to 12 p.m.

The sale takes place at the Doylestown Historical Society, located at 56 S. Main Street, Doylestown 18901. The public is invited to explore the society's newly revived gift shop, where each item tells a story, and every purchase supports the mission of preserving the town's beloved history.

"Bring your family and friends along to enjoy touring the museum, the park, and our recently renovated gardens," said society members.

Proceeds will support the Doylestown Historical Society.

The Doylestown Historical Society was formed in 1995 to preserve and celebrate the creative and historic significance of Doylestown and its neighboring communities. For more information, click here or call 215-345-9430.
